STEPHEN Hester yesterday swept away the last vestiges of predecessor Sir Fred Goodwin's calamitous reign at Royal Bank of Scotland.

In a decisive break with the past, long-serving retail boss Gordon Pell will leave the statecontrolled lender at the start of next year.
